ANSR Introduces 2016 Collection

July 29, 2015 11:55am | by: Press Release

Irvine, CA – As always, ANSR has the holeshot! Well in advance of the 2016 riding season, the complete Answer Racing collection has been released. Combining forty years of know-how with cutting edge styling results in industry-leading apparel from one of the oldest names in the business. “The new 2016 ANSR line was designed and developed for the true motocross racer,” says brand manager Randy Valade. 

“Going with the good, better, best strategy, we have three levels of apparel this year: Syncron, Elite, and Alpha,” he adds. “Augmenting the three full product lines is our new Altron universal jersey and gloves.” ANSR's Syncron gear offers top-shelf features at a good price. “Historically some of our top pros have worn Syncron gear, because of it's light weight and the fact that it feels so good,” claims Valade. It looks pretty good too with updated graphics and new colorways for 2016. 

Elite is a cut above the Syncron range. “The Elite line was designed to be the perfect blend of top line fit and function at a mid-level price,” he explains. Genuine leather inner knee panels, moisture wicking materials and an upgraded ratcheting buckle/adjustable waistband elevate the Elite line without breaking the bank. 

At the top of the pack is ANSR's Alpha range. “The Alpha line was designed with the true motocross racer in mind,” says Valade. “It features a combination of premium fabrics, lightweight construction and multiple ventilation panels when compromise is not an option. We are racers… we get it!” 

There are also three levels of helmets to match the apparel lines, including the new Evolve 3 MIPS model. Short for Multi-directional Impact Protection System, MIPS was developed by brain surgeons and scientists to reduce the rotational forces on the brain caused by angled impacts to the head. "Safety is key with all of our helmets and the Evolve 3 MIPS passes two of the toughest safety standards in the world. Simply put, the MIPS system utilized in our Evolve helmet is the most advanced safety technology available," Valade states. 

"The team here at ANSR have really outdone themselves this season to give the rider a wide variety of features and color combinations," concludes Valade. "Look for our riders to debut the new lines at the remaining rounds of the outdoor nationals." Top pros getting the holeshot in their new 2016 ANSR gear include Jeremy Martin, Cooper Webb, and Aaron Plessinger from the Yamalube/Star Racing Yamaha team.
